// Scores below this go to the manual review queue instead. The value 0.87
// came from the Ostbridge backfill: lower settings merged unrelated
// households sharing a surname and postcode, higher ones flooded the queue.
// Changing it requires re-running the golden-pairs evaluation and updating
// the precision report in the dedupe-docs folder. The evaluation build
// that certified the current value is recorded immediately below.

build token for tajeg-bajep: htk14_409ba9df6b8acb

# Service Accounts: String Extraction

The `extract-i18n` script pulls translatable strings from all Bramblewick repos and pushes them to the Glossa service. It runs under the `i18n-extractor` service account. Do not run it under your personal account; Glossa rate-limits individual users aggressively. The account has write access to the staging catalog only. Set the token in your shell before invoking the script. The current staging token is below.

API key for kahap-kafog: zpat15_6qzxZ7YR8aDwjmp

## Ownership

Following the Quillmark stale-cache incident (entries surviving past their eviction deadline due to a clock-skew check in the Harrowgate invalidation path), this module now has a single accountable owner. The postmortem actions, including the monotonic-clock migration and the new eviction audit log, are tracked here. The owner responsible for this module is named below.

account owner for bahof-kagup: Ulawyn Zordor

Handover — Novera Plus Tier

Mira, passing the baton on the new Novera Plus subscription tier. Pricing is locked, launch deck is drafted, and sales leads have the talk track. Pilot accounts in Kestrel Bay reacted well. One open item: annual-billing discount needs sign-off. Context on where this fits strategically is noted below.

internal memo for kajep-tawip: The renewal with Holaelix Group closes at $10 million a year, 5 percent below the last contract. Project Wenael slips by two quarters because of the tooling delay.